Russia Reports 1,971 Ceasefire Violations by Ukraine During Easter Truce as Both Sides Trade Accusations

The Russian Ministry of Defense stated that 1,971 violations of the Easter ceasefire regime by Ukrainian Armed Forces units were recorded between 16:00 on April 11 and 08:00 on April 12. Ukraine has accused Russia of similar breaches, including drone attacks on Odesa that killed at least two people shortly before the truce began, and guided aerial bombs striking Kramatorsk. Both sides have accused each other of undermining the 32-hour Orthodox Easter ceasefire declared by Putin.

Zelensky calls on Russia to extend Orthodox Easter ceasefire

Ukrainian President Volodymyr Zelensky stated that Ukraine proposed to Russia that the ceasefire be extended beyond Orthodox Easter. He emphasized that Ukrainian defense forces would respond if Russia violates the truce. The Easter ceasefire had been agreed upon for the Orthodox holiday period.

Fire Erupts at Russia Sole Su-57 Stealth Fighter Production Facility

A blaze broke out at the Komsomolsk-on-Amur Aviation Plant (KnAAZ) in Russia far east, specifically in Shop 46 where polymer composite components for the Su-57 stealth fighter are manufactured. The cause remains unclear and it is unknown whether production will be disrupted.

Russia and Ukraine Exchange 175 Prisoners Each in UAE-Mediated Swap

Russia returned 175 servicemen from Ukrainian captivity while 175 Ukrainian soldiers were transferred in return, according to the Russian Defense Ministry. The United Arab Emirates mediated the exchange, continuing its role as a key facilitator in prisoner swaps between the two sides.

Both Sides Use Easter Ceasefire for Unprecedented Regrouping Ahead of April 13

Military analysts report that both Russian and Ukrainian forces are conducting an unprecedented regrouping during the declared Easter ceasefire period. Observers expect hostilities to resume with fierce intensity once the truce expires, with April 13 cited as a likely flashpoint.

Russia Violates Easter Ceasefire with Drone Attacks on Ukrainian Positions

Russian forces continued drone attacks on Ukrainian front-line positions despite President Putin's declared 32-hour Easter truce. Ukrainian officer Serhiy Kolesnichenko of the 148th Artillery Brigade reported drone strikes at the intersection of Donetsk, Dnipro and Zaporizhzhia regions. Guided aerial bombs also struck central Kramatorsk. Ukraine responded symmetrically to violations.
